What does "Medium and Large 1" mean?

USDA feeder grades describe frame size and muscle thickness, not quality of the individual animal. "Medium and Large" is the frame score; the number is muscle (1 = heaviest muscled). "Medium and Large 1–2" pens mix both muscle scores — common across the Southeast.

What is $/cwt?

Dollars per hundredweight — per 100 lb of animal. A 500-lb calf at $450/cwt brings 5 × $450 = $2,250. Lighter cattle usually bring more per cwt but less per head.

Why are some prices per head?

Bred cows, cow-calf pairs, and some replacement classes sell by the head, not by weight. We show those exactly as USDA reports them — a $/head figure is never converted into $/cwt on this site.
